Фундамент HTML и CSS для начинающих
Создание веб-страниц стартует с освоения двух важнейших технологий. HTML отвечает за архитектуру и наполнение страниц. CSS управляет внешним оформлением компонентов.
Специалисты применяют HTML для расположения текста, графики, линков и других элементов. CSS позволяет устанавливать цвета, шрифты, размеры и расположение элементов. Эти языки работают совместно и дополняют друг друга.
Освоение вулкан даёт возможность к специальности веб-разработчика. Владение базовых правил позволяет разрабатывать функциональные и красивые интернет-ресурсы. Стартующие специалисты могут быстро освоить практические навыки и использовать их в действующих задачах.
Что такое HTML и зачем он нужен сайту
HTML декодируется как HyperText Markup Language. Язык разметки устанавливает построение веб-документов и упорядочивает наполнение страниц. Браузеры обрабатывают HTML-код и отображают данные в доступном для посетителей виде.
Каждый компонент страницы определяется специальными командами. Названия, параграфы, перечни, таблицы и формы создаются с посредством тегов. Метки являются собой директивы, размещённые в угловые скобки. Браузер интерпретирует эти команды и генерирует визуальное отображение содержимого.
Без HTML невозможно разработать Вулкан казино любого вида. Язык разметки служит основанием для всех порталов. Поисковые системы обрабатывают HTML-структуру для индексации веб-страниц. Верная разметка усиливает места портала в итогах поиска.
HTML регулярно совершенствуется и получает свежие возможности. Современная версия HTML5 обеспечивает видео, аудио и интерактивные компоненты. Специалисты могут встраивать мультимедийный материал без дополнительных расширений. Семантические элементы способствуют Вулкан лучше распознавать назначение разных элементов страницы.
Основные элементы и организация веб-страницы
Любой HTML-документ обладает ясную иерархическую организацию. Корневой блок html содержит всё содержимое веб-страницы. Внутри размещаются два основных раздела: head и body.
Блок head содержит вспомогательную информацию о странице. Здесь определяется заголовок веб-страницы, подключаются стили и скрипты. Пользователи не наблюдают наполнение этого контейнера прямо. Раздел body включает весь видимый содержимое.
Для структурирования содержимого применяются разнообразные теги:
- h1-h6 создают названия различных уровней
- p создаёт текстовые параграфы
- a формирует гиперссылки на другие веб-страницы
- img добавляет картинки в страницу
- ul и ol создают маркерные и нумерованные списки
- table организует сведения в табличном формате
Семантические метки создают структуру более понятной. Тег header определяет верхнюю часть веб-ресурса. Тег nav группирует навигационные линки. Элемент main содержит центральное наполнение веб-страницы. Footer находится в нижней секции и включает контактную сведения.
Грамотная организация документа критична для доступности. Программы чтения с экрана используют казино Вулкан для перемещения по странице. Последовательная компоновка элементов облегчает восприятие информации всеми типами пользователей. Корректный программа функционирует корректно во всех новых обозревателях.
Как CSS отвечает за внешнее облик портала
CSS декодируется как Cascading Style Sheets. Каскадные таблицы стилей устанавливают зрительное оформление HTML-элементов. Механизм разделяет стилизацию от организации страницы.
Без стилей все страницы смотрятся одинаково. Браузер показывает текст чёрным цветом на белом подложке. Титулы получают типовые величины. CSS помогает изменить каждый элемент внешнего облика.
Стили можно подключить тремя способами. Отдельный файл связывается с HTML-документом посредством элемент link. Внутренние стили помещаются в теге style. Встроенные стили записываются в параметре компонента.
Каскадность обозначает очерёдность применения правил. Встроенные стили имеют наивысший приоритет. Внутренние стили замещают внешние. Браузер использует самое точное инструкцию к каждому компоненту.
CSS регулирует всеми графическими характеристиками. Разработчики настраивают оттенки фона и текста. Стили модифицируют размеры, поля и обводки блоков. Актуальный Вулкан казино задействует анимации и переходы для генерации динамических результатов.
Селекторы, атрибуты и параметры в CSS
Директива CSS формируется из трёх компонентов. Селектор обозначает элемент для стилизации. Свойство определяет параметр стилизации. Параметр определяет конкретный показатель.
Селекторы определяют компоненты по разным критериям. Селектор метки применяет стили ко всем компонентам заданного класса. Селектор класса взаимодействует с атрибутом class. Селектор идентификатора выбирает уникальный элемент по свойству id.
Комбинированные селекторы генерируют более точные инструкции. Селектор потомка выбирает вложенные элементы. Селектор дочернего элемента функционирует только с непосредственными наследниками. Псевдоклассы применяют стили при конкретных ситуациях.
Параметры определяют разные аспекты дизайна. Атрибуты color и background-color регулируют цветовой схемой. Свойства width и height определяют величины. Свойства margin и padding управляют интервалы.
Значения записываются в разнообразных вариантах. Тона задаются в шестнадцатеричном формате, RGB или наименованиями. Величины измеряются в пикселях, процентах или пропорциональных мерах. Правильное применение селекторов помогает Вулкан эффективно контролировать оформлением множества тегов.
Взаимодействие с цветами, гарнитурами и отступами
Цветовое стилизация генерирует зрительную настроение страницы. Параметр color меняет оттенок текста. Свойство background-color определяет фон блока. Оттенки указываются несколькими способами: именами, шестнадцатеричными кодами или параметрами RGB.
Шестнадцатеричный тип начинается с символа решётки. Обозначение формируется из шести знаков, обозначающих красный, зелёный и синий компоненты. Тип RGB применяет числовые величины от 0 до 255 для каждого цвета. Формат RGBA включает свойство непрозрачности.
Шрифтовое оформление воздействует на восприятие содержимого. Параметр font-family задаёт тип шрифта. Свойство font-size определяет габарит текста. Атрибут font-weight контролирует толщину начертания. Свойство line-height устанавливает межстрочный расстояние.
Стандартные гарнитуры имеются на всех платформах. Внешние гарнитуры загружаются с внешних хостов. Сервис Google Fonts предоставляет безвозмездную коллекцию гарнитур. Программисты перечисляют несколько гарнитур в очерёдности предпочтения.
Отступы генерируют область около компонентов. Атрибут margin формирует наружные поля между элементами. Параметр padding генерирует внутренние отступы от границ до наполнения. Поля можно определять для каждой стороны отдельно или одним значением одновременно для всех краёв. Умелое задействование казино Вулкан повышает визуальную иерархию и усвоение контента.
Блочная концепция и расположение элементов
Блочная модель характеризует архитектуру каждого HTML-элемента. Схема формируется из четырёх зон: наполнения, внутреннего интервала, границы и внешнего отступа. Понимание этой концепции требуется для точного регулирования размерами.
Зона контента содержит текст и картинки. Внутренний интервал padding формирует место между содержимым и краем. Обводка border окружает блок отображаемой полосой. Наружный отступ margin генерирует расстояние до прилегающих блоков.
Параметр box-sizing модифицирует подсчёт величин. Вариант content-box считает только контент. Вариант border-box включает padding и border в итоговую ширину.
Свойство display определяет тип отображения. Блочные элементы занимают всю свободную пространство. Строчные блоки располагаются в одной строке. Параметр inline-block объединяет свойства обоих типов.
Атрибут position управляет размещением. Параметр relative смещает компонент относительно исходного позиции. Absolute размещает блок относительно родительского контейнера. Новейший Вулкан казино применяет Flexbox и Grid для формирования комплексных компоновок.
Отзывчивая вёрстка для различных аппаратов
Гибкая вёрстка предоставляет корректное визуализацию веб-ресурса на всех экранах. Посетители посещают на веб-страницы с десктопов, планшетных устройств и телефонов. Оформление должен подстраиваться под габарит дисплея самостоятельно.
Медиазапросы применяют стили в соответствии от характеристик платформы. Инструкция @media анализирует ширину дисплея и прочие параметры. Программисты формируют индивидуальные наборы стилей для разнообразных интервалов размеров.
Метод mobile-first начинает разработку с версии для телефонов. Начальные стили описывают дизайн для компактных экранов. Медиазапросы включают расширения для широких мониторов.
Адаптивные макеты задействуют относительные величины измерения. Ширина контейнеров определяется в процентах вместо постоянных точек. Flexbox и Grid генерируют отзывчивые макеты без комплексных вычислений.
Изображения требуют специального внимания при адаптации. Атрибут max-width со параметром 100% блокирует выступание картинок за пределы контейнера. Атрибут srcset загружает картинки разного размера. Правильная реализация казино Вулкан повышает пользовательский впечатление на всех категориях устройств.
Типичные ошибки стартующих при взаимодействии с HTML и CSS
Стартующие разработчики допускают стандартные промахи при построении сайтов. Понимание типичных недочётов способствует исключить их в собственных работах. Устранение недочётов на ранних фазах сберегает время и усиливает качество скрипта.
Ключевые промахи при разработке с структурой и стилями:
- Незакрытые теги нарушают архитектуру файла и вызывают к ошибочному представлению
- Применение старых элементов вместо актуальных семантических компонентов
- Отсутствие альтернативного текста для изображений снижает доступность содержимого
- Inline стили в HTML затрудняют обслуживание и корректировку стилизации
- Ошибочная вложенность компонентов создаёт ошибки в структуре
- Чрезмерное применение идентификаторов вместо классов ограничивает повторное использование стилей
Недочёты с CSS также встречаются часто. Начинающие забывают задавать единицы расчёта для цифровых величин. Чрезмерно конкретные селекторы усложняют корректировку стилей. Отсутствие сброса стилей браузера вызывает различия в представлении на разнообразных платформах.
Пренебрежение кроссбраузерной согласованности приводит к ошибкам. Страница может отлично смотреться в одном обозревателе и некорректно в ином. Проверка скрипта посредством особые инструменты находит синтаксические ошибки. Постоянная проверка позволяет Вулкан поддерживать отличное качество программирования и согласованность требованиям.